Brake system



Vacuum brake booster

Vacuum brake booster
Fig. 6.7. Brake servo: 1 - a vacuum hose; 2 - return valve; 3 - a collar; 4 - axis of the pusher; 5 - a washer; 6 - pin; 7 - the brake pedal assembly; 8 - the vacuum brake booster; 9 - the master cylinder


The vacuum brake booster shown in Fig. 6.7.
Failure of the vacuum amplifier significantly increases the force on the brake pedal, which adversely affects driving. To repair the vacuum amplifier requires a special tool, so it is advisable to replace it in the collection.

Front wheel brake

Front wheel brake
Fig. 6.22. Front wheel brake: 1 - a bolt of fastening of a brake hose; 2 - a brake hose; 3 - caliper brake with the brake pad guide assembly; 4 - Disc; 5 - a nut wheel; 6 - screw fixing brake-foot drive to the hub; 7 - the screw fastening guard


Front wheel brake shown in Fig. 6.22.
Front wheel brake disc, with automatic adjustment of the gap between the pads and the disc, with floating caliper and brake pad wear warning device. The bracket is formed caliper and wheel cylinder that bolts are tightened. The movable bracket is bolted to the fingers, which are installed in the openings of the guide brake pads. To guide slots brake pads preloaded springs. Inner shoe is equipped with a signaling device wear pads.
In the cavity of the brake cylinder piston is mounted with the sealing ring. Due to the elasticity of the ring supports the optimum gap between the pads and the disk.

Removing and installing brake pads
Withdrawal

Position brake caliper when removing brake pads
Fig. 6.23. Position brake caliper when removing brake pads


Remove the bolt caliper lower guide pin, turn up and hang the caliper to the car body on the wire or other method (Fig. 6.23).
Remove the brake pads.

A WARNING
Brake pads front wheel
Fig. 6.24. Brake pads front wheel

When removing the brake pads do not press the brake pedal (Fig. 6.24).

Technical condition
Check the brake pad wear and replace them if necessary.
Replace pads in the following cases:
- Thickness of frictional overlays of less admissible;
- The surface of the lining zamaslena;
- Friction pad loosely connected to the base block;
- Linings have deep grooves and chips.
Check block damage or deformation.
Nominal thickness of the friction linings of brake pads
9 mm, the maximum allowable for the wear - 1 mm.

WARNINGS
Replace pads in brake mechanisms of both front wheels simultaneously. It is not permitted for replacing internal and external pads to each other, as well as between the left and right wheels. This can result in uneven braking.
When replacing brake pads check the pads for deformation. The retaining spring guide pins, replace or install a new reusable spring by clearing them from contamination.

Setting
Install the retaining spring pad.

The retaining spring brake pads
Fig. 6.25. The retaining spring brake pads


Install the pads in the retaining spring (Fig. 6.25).

NOTE
Pads installed so that the wear indicator on the terminal side of the piston facing upwards.

Retraction of the piston inside the cylinder with special tool 09581-11000
Fig. 6.26. Retraction of the piston inside the cylinder with special tool 09581-11000


After installing the pad before you move the caliper to the working position, drown the piston inside the cylinder with special tool 09581-11000 (Fig. 6.26).

Brake pads with pads
Fig. 6.27. Brake pads with pads: 1 - installation kit inner brake pad; 2 - installation kit outer brake pad; 3 - Laying the outer brake pad; 4 - an external brake shoes; 5 - inner brake pad wear sensor; 6 - a lining inside of the brake shoe; 7 - a cover lining the inner brake pad


Install the new brake pads with pads (Fig. 6.27).

A WARNING
Do not allow grease on the brake discs and pads.

Tightening the guide pin
Fig. 6.28. Tightening the guide pin


Screw the guide pin bolt caliper and tighten it with a torque wrench (Fig. 6.28).

Removing and installing brake
Withdrawal
Remove the wheel.

Fittings head brake hose
Fig. 6.29. Fittings head brake hose: 1 - a brake hose; 2 - brakes; 3 - the seals; 4 - bolt head hose to the brake mechanism


Disconnect the brake hose (Fig. 6.29).

WARNINGS
Do not spill the brake fluid on the details of the car. It can damage the paintwork of the body. If the liquid gets on the paint body wash immediately with water.
To prevent the Strait of brake fluid hose connections, wrap a cloth or tissue.

Remove the bolt cylinder.

Elements of the front wheel brake
Fig. 6.30. Elements of the front wheel brake 1 - a support; 2 - calliper


Remove the caliper and brake pads from the calliper (Fig. 6.30).
Remove the calliper mounting bolts to the steering knuckle.
Remove the calliper.
Technical condition
Check the following:
- Support for wear, damage, cracks;
- A piston for dust, damage, cracking and wear of the outer surface;
- Plug and guide pin for damage and dust;
- Springs and protective caps pad for damage;
- The calliper for damage, dust, cracks and wear.

A WARNING
Do not use sandpaper to clean the surface of the piston cylinder.
All rubber parts are replaced with new ones.

Checking the technical condition of the brake disc
Fig. 6.31. Checking the technical condition of the brake disc


Check brake disc with calipers and the indicator (Fig. 6.31).
Nominal thickness of the brake disc (checked using calipers) must be 19 mm, the minimum allowed for the wear - 17 mm.
The difference in the thickness as measured at various locations disc should not exceed 0.01 mm.
The axial run-out of the working surface of the disk (checked using dial dial indicator) must not exceed 0.04 mm (see. Fig. 6.31).

NOTE
Using a micrometer, the thickness of the brake disk check at eight points spaced approximately 10 mm from the edge of the disc in increments of 45 ?�.
Determine the difference in thickness of the disk as the difference between the largest and smallest thickness.
To measure the axial run-out of the working surface of the disk secure dial dial gauge approximately 5 mm from the edge of the disc and turn the dial to 360 ?�.

Determine the axial runout of the working surface of the disk as the difference between the highest and lowest values of the heartbeat.
Installing the brake
Installation of the brake mechanism spend in reverse order, with the following.
Do not allow grease or oil to the working surfaces of brake pads and discs.
Tighten bolts to torque the brake.
Connect the brake hose to the hydraulic cylinder brake installing new seals.
Bleed the brakes.
Disassembly and assembly of the brake mechanism
Dismantling
Remove the dust cover of the piston.

Removal of the piston cylinder with a source of compressed air (to prevent damage to the piston when the outlet of the cylinder on the caliper wooden ledges gasket)
Fig. 6.32. Removal of the piston cylinder with a source of compressed air (to prevent damage to the piston when the outlet of the cylinder on the caliper wooden ledges gasket)


Remove the piston from the cylinder, the cylinder having submitted compressed air (Fig. 6.32).

WARNINGS
When pushing the piston with compressed air from a blow Watch your fingers.
Do not spray the brake fluid.

Use a screwdriver to remove the cylinder piston o-ring, being careful not to damage the surface of the cylinder.
Assembly
All parts except the brake pads and linings, rinse with isopropyl alcohol.
Install the O-ring of the piston in the cylinder, apply a pre-ring lubricant for rubber parts.
Grease for the rubber parts in the caliper bore, the outer surface of the piston and the piston case.

Installation of the piston with a protective cover in the support cylinder
Fig. 6.33. Installation of the piston with a protective cover in the support cylinder


Install a protective cover on the piston as shown in Fig. 6.33.
Get flanging piston cover into the inner groove of the caliper and move the piston in the caliper (see. Fig. 6.33).
Lubricate rubber parts for the outer surface of the sleeve and direct-conductive pin into the hole for pin and bushing in a support in the toe cap and the cap sleeve.

Install protective caps on the sleeve and a support pin
Fig. 6.34. Install protective caps on the sleeve and a support pin


Get flanging of the cap in the groove of a support (Fig. 6.34).
Install the brake pads.

NOTE
Do not let any grease on the running surfaces of the brake disc and pad.

Rear brake

Rear brake
Fig. 6.35. Rear brake: 1 - the mechanism of automatic adjustment of the gap between the drum and shoes; 2 - the top coupling spring pad; 3 - the lever mechanism for automatic adjustment of the gap between the drum and shoes; 4 - spring mechanism of automatic adjustment of the gap between the drum and shoes; 5 - a washer; 6 - the bottom coupling spring pad; 7 - spring guide; 8 - the brake pads; 9 - Stand spring guide


Rear brake shown in Fig. 6.35.
Rear brake drum, with automatic adjustment of the gap between the pads and the drum. An automatic gap adjusting arranged separately from the wheel brake cylinder not directly connected with hydraulic brakes.
Removing and installing brake
Withdrawal
Release the parking brake.
Remove the wheel and brake drum.

NOTE
Screw fixing brake drum
Fig. 6.36. Screw fixing brake drum: 1 - the screw of fastening of a brake drum; 2 - brake drum

To remove the brake drum Remove the screw securing (Fig. 6.36).

Elements of the rear wheel brake
Fig. 6.37. Elements of the rear wheel brake 1 - the wheel cylinder; 2 - the lever mechanism of automatic adjustment of the gap between the drum and shoes; 3 - a spring mechanism for automatic adjustment of the gap between the drum and shoes; 4 - brake shoes; 5 - the bottom coupling spring pad; 6 - washer, spring guide and spring strut; 7 - a mechanism for automatic adjustment of the gap between the drum and shoes; 8 - the top coupling spring pad


Remove the spring and lever mechanism of automatic adjustment of the gap between the drum and shoes (Fig. 6.37).
Remove the rack guide spring washers, spring guide pads and rack guide spring (see. Fig. 6.37).
Push the brake pads and remove the adjustment mechanism (see. Fig. 6.37).

Remove the brake pads
Fig. 6.38. Removing the brake pad: 1 - the brake pads; 2 - the parking brake lever; 3 - the parking brake cable


Remove the upper and lower locking spring pads, disconnect the cable from the parking brake lever (Fig. 6.38).
Technical condition

The circuit measuring the internal diameter of the brake drum
Fig. 6.39. The circuit measuring the internal diameter of the brake drum


Check the internal diameter of the brake drum (Fig. 6.39).
With the help of the indicator check radial runout of the brake drum.
Nominal diameter of the brake drum, mm:
cars without antilock brake system ..... 180
vehicles equipped with anti-lock brakes ..... 203.2
Maximum permissible diameter of the brake drum, mm:
bezantiblokirovochnoy vehicles brake system ..... 182
vehicles equipped with anti-lock brakes ..... 205.2
Maximum permissible radial runout of the brake drum of 0.05 mm.
Check the thickness of the friction brake linings.
Nominal thickness of the friction linings of brake pads should be 5.14 mm, the maximum allowable thickness - 1 mm.

Checking the fit of the brake pads to the drum
Fig. 6.40. Checking the fit of the brake pads to the drum


Check the fit of the brake pads to the drum (Fig. 6.40).
Check the outer surface of the wheel brake cylinder for wear or damage.
Check shield brake for wear or damage.
Setting

Places lubrication
Fig. 6.41. Places lubrication


Apply universal grease SAE J310, NGLI No.2 in the contact Brake colo-dock and shield of the brake mechanism, as well as the contact of brake pads and the lower support (Fig. 6.41).
Connect the cable to the parking brake lever.
Install the brake pads and spring guide.
Establish a mechanism for automatic adjustment of the gap between the drum and shoes and shoe return spring.
Install the lever and spring mechanism for automatic adjustment of the gap between the drum and shoes.
Install the brake drum and several times fully tighten the parking brake system.

A WARNING
Do not allow grease and other contaminants on the working surface of the brake drum.

NOTE
Driving measure the outside diameter of the brake pads
Fig. 6.42. Driving measure the outside diameter of the brake pads

Before installing the brake drum, check the outer diameter of the brake pads (Fig. 6.42) (if installed blocks).

The outer diameter of the brake pads vehicles without antilock brake system (drum diameter of 7 inches) must be 179,5-179,0 mm; vehicles equipped with anti-lock brakes (drum diameter of 8 inches) - 202,2-201,7 mm.
Adjust the gap between the pads and the drum by pressing on the brake pedal with a force of 10 kg more than 20 times.
Disassembly and reassembly of the brake cylinder
Remove the brake pads.
Disconnect the brake pipe from the cylinder.

Bolts wheel brake cylinder (view from the back of the sheet brake)
Fig. 6.43. Bolts wheel brake cylinder (view from the back of the sheet brake)


Remove the wheel cylinder (Fig. 6.43).

Brake cylinder
Fig. 6.44. Brake cylinder: 1 - body brake cylinder; 2 - a spring; 3 - bleeder valve hydraulic drive of brake system; 4 - O-ring; 5 - the piston; 6 - piston cap


Remove the protective caps of pistons (Fig. 6.44).
Remove the piston and the seal of the piston (see. Fig. 6.44).
Remove the return spring (see. Fig. 6.44).
Before assembling the wheel cylinder, check:
- Cylinder and piston for wear, damage and dust;
- Cylinder body for damage and cracks;
- The bearing surfaces of the pistons and pads for wear;
- Spring piston to reduce stiffness.
Reassembly is the reverse order.

NOTE
Before assembly, wash the cavity of the cylinder and the internal parts of isopropyl alcohol.
Apply a sufficient amount of brake fluid to the pistons and seals the cylinder wall.
Always replace seals and protective caps with new ones.

A WARNING
Make sure that from the bleeder not dropped the ball.
